This bug was fixed in the package hplip - 3.11.5-0ubuntu1

---------------
hplip (3.11.5-0ubuntu1) oneiric; urgency=low

  * New upstream release
     o Added LEDM ADF Scan support
     o Added LEDM Wireless support
     o "/cupsInteger0 <PCL page size number>" is added to the PageSize option
       of the hpcups driver, not only in PageRegion (Upstream fix for Debian
       bug #518227, LP: #405116, Red Hat bug #518756).
     o Fixed HP Laserjet 1020 printing negative images and photos (LP: #754383).
     o ADF now recognised on HP Officejet Pro 8500 A910a (LP: #776509).
     o Added new option "Installed Cartridges" to enable users to select
       correct installed cartridges for printing (Partial upstream fix for
       LP: #235399, currently only applied to the hpcups driver, for the hpijs
       driver we continue with the Debian/Ubuntu patch).
     o Margin issues fixed on HP OfficeJet 7500 E910, 6500 e710n-z, LaserJet
       m1319f MFP
     o Removed scan icon in toolbox for HP Color LaserJet CM4540 MFP (scanner
       is network-only).
     o Fixed "Download Firmware" link in Action tab with HP LaserJet P1566.
     o Redundant PostScript PPDs are removed.
     o Added support for: HP Designjet T790ps 24in/44in, T1300 Postscript,
       LaserJet M4555 MFP, LaserJet Professional m1214nfh MFP
  * debian/patches/add-lidil-two-cartridge-modes.dpatch: Adapted to the partial
    upstream fix.
  * debian/patches/workaround-sf-server-bug-for-plugin-index-download.dpatch:
    Removed, fixed upstream.
  * debian/rules: Removed modification of the PPD generator for hpcups, as
    the missing "/cupsInteger0 <PCL page size number>" in the PostScript code
    of the PageSize option is fixed upstream.
  * debian/patches/large-sizes-borderless-on-photosmart-pro-b-series.dpatch:
    The HP PhotoSmart Pro B 8xxx printers are capable of borderless printing
    on all paper sizes including the large formats. The HPLIP-supplied PPD
    allowed borderless only up to Legal size (LP: #787580).
  * debian/patches/more-user-friendly-choice-names-for-installed-cartridges.dpatch:
    Make the menu entry strings for the "Installed Cartridges" option (on LIDIL
    printers) more user-friendly.
